The Shelby GT500 represents the absolute pinnacle of the Mustang line of this generation, combining the classic American muscle-car tradition with technology developed by Ford's Special Vehicle Team (SVT) and the name of Carroll Shelby. The fifth-generation Mustang made a clear nod to the iconic Mustangs of the sixties, while the GT500 added a considerably more serious technical package.

Under the hood lies the 5.4-liter DOHC 32-valve V8 with supercharger and intercooler, paired with the rugged Tremec six-speed manual transmission. The 2009 GT500 delivered 500 hp from the factory and 480 lb-ft of torque and included Brembo brakes, a limited-slip differential, and a SVT-tuned suspension.

TECHNICAL:

The heart of the GT500 is the 5,409 cc supercharged and intercooled DOHC V8. Standard for the 2009 GT500 was 500 hp at 6,000 rpm and 480 lb-ft of torque at 4,500 rpm.

This example is further upgraded and features a noticeable polished Shelby GT500 Super Snake-style supercharger, a cold-air intake, and supporting performance adjustments. The current engine power is therefore estimated at around 620 hp.

Power is transmitted to the rear wheels via the original Tremec six-speed manual gearbox. Contrary to the supplied technical base data, this is not an automatic; the 2009 GT500 left the factory with a Tremec six-speed.

The technical GT500/SVT specifications further include:

- Limited-slip differential
- Rear-wheel drive
- SVT-tuned MacPherson front suspension
- SVT-tuned dampers and springs
- SVT-tuned rear suspension
- Vented discs all around
- Brembo front brakes
- ABS and traction control
- Power-assisted rack-and-pinion steering
- Stainless steel dual exhaust with tuned X-pipe

Also in multimedia, this GT500 is richly equipped. The optional Touch Screen DVD Navigation System carried an original premium of $1,995.

Additionally the car features the Shaker 500 audio system, with AM/FM radio, 6-disc CD changer, MP3 functionality, eight speakers and an AUX input.

Factory options
Touch Screen DVD Navigation System — $1,995
HID Xenon Headlamps — $525
Ambient Interior Lighting Package — $295
GT500 Premium Interior Trim Package — $1,300

Total list price of factory options: $4,115

The Shelby GT500 also left the factory with an already extensive standard equipment list, including Brembo brakes, SVT suspension, limited-slip differential, Shaker 500 audio, 18-inch GT500 wheels, supercharged V8, and various Shelby/SVT interior and exterior details.
